Path: utzoo!utgpu!jarvis.csri.toronto.edu!mailrus!ames!pasteur!ucbvax!tut.cis.ohio-state.edu!rutgers!bellcore!faline!thumper!ulysses!att!alberta!myrias!ami-cg!cg From: cg@ami-cg.UUCP (Chris Gray) Newsgroups: comp.sys.amiga Subject: Amiga Wanderer screen 4 Message-ID: <0297.AA0297@ami-cg> Date: 3 May 89 03:53:25 GMT Followup-To: comp.sys.amiga Distribution: na Lines: 15 It could have been just the version I unpacked, but my screen 4 for Amiga Wanderer V2.2 was corrupted. There were the 'bug' symbols in it. I took a look at the screen file, and it looked like it had had trailing blanks trimmed from it. To fix it up, edit it and pad the lines to the proper length (it appears that you can end the line with a '-' to prevent the trimming). Make sure that your editor does NOT replace blanks with tabs when it writes the file out. The file was also missing a move count value. Anybody know what it should be?
